Как построены системы обработки происшествий в текущем времени
Комплексы обработки происшествий в реальном времени составляют собой набор программных элементов, которые получают, изучают и преобразуют массивы данных с наименьшей задержкой. Такие платформы функционируют постоянно, гарантируя быструю отклик на входящую сведения.
Базу построения составляют три основных компонента: источники инцидентов, обработчики и репозитории данных. Источники формируют беспрерывный массив сведений через выделенные соединения. Обработчики выполняют селекцию, конвертацию и суммирование данных согласно указанным принципам.
Нынешние системы применяют распределённую структуру для обеспечения значительной эффективности. Входящие события делятся между набором серверов обработки, что дает 1 xbet увеличиваться горизонтально и обрабатывать миллионы происшествий в секунду.
Главным параметром выступает время реакции — интервал между принятием инцидента и предоставлением результата. Надежные решения обрабатывают сведения за миллисекунды, что существенно для финансовых транзакций и комплексов защиты.
Источники инцидентов: сенсоры, программы, логи, операции и пользовательские действия
События поступают в систему из разных источников, каждый из которых производит специфический формат данных. Сенсоры индустриального техники транслируют значения температуры, давления, вибрации и иных физических показателей с периодичностью до сотен измерений в секунду.
Веб-приложения и мобильные решения генерируют происшествия при работе пользователя с оболочкой. Нажатия, посещения страниц, внесение изделий образуют постоянный поток деятельности. Серверные программы записывают запросы к API и корректировки положения соединений.
Системные логи отслеживают технические события: неполадки, предостережения, информационные уведомления о функционировании структуры. Особые службы собирают записи с серверов и контейнеров, пересылая их в 1xbet казино для единой обработки.
Денежные транзакции формируют критически значимые происшествия при операциях и выплатах. Банковские комплексы генерируют записи о каждой транзакции с картой и модификации счета. Торговые решения записывают ордера на приобретение и реализацию активов.
Структура поточной преобразования
Поточная обработка базируется на концепции непрестанного перемещения данных через последовательность обработчиков без переходного записи. События следуют через последовательность трансформаций, где каждый модуль выполняет заданную роль: фильтрацию, обогащение, суммирование или маршрутизацию.
Базовая архитектура содержит слой приёма данных, который получает инциденты из сторонних источников и конвертирует их в единообразный формат. Следующий ярус осуществляет бизнес-логику: рассчитывает показатели, находит нарушения, использует принципы обработки. Результаты поступают в ярус вывода для записи или передачи.
Современные решения обеспечивают два метода к обработке. Первый преобразует каждое событие персонально моментально после принятия. Второй собирает события в небольшие порции и обрабатывает их с промежутком в несколько секунд. Решение обусловливается от условий к отсрочке и массиву данных.
Элементы архитектуры взаимодействуют через унифицированные соединения, что обеспечивает изменять определенные части без перестройки всей платформы. 1хбет казино гарантирует гибкость при изменении условий.
Очереди и каналы данных: как инциденты отправляются между службами
Отправка инцидентов между модулями системы выполняется через особые механизмы обмена данными. Очереди уведомлений обеспечивают устойчивую транспортировку данных от производителей к потребителям с гарантией безопасности при неполадках.
Каналы данных составляют собой распределенные платформы для размещения и подписки на массивы инцидентов. Производители посылают сообщения в обозначенные потоки, а получатели подписываются на нужные направления. Такая схема дает единственному инциденту охватывать совокупности адресатов синхронно.
Фундаментальные свойства систем транспортировки инцидентов охватывают:
- Пропускную производительность — число уведомлений в период времени
- Отсрочку транспортировки — время между отправкой и получением
- Гарантии транспортировки — уровень стабильности передачи
- Очередность — удержание порядка событий
Средства кэширования аккумулируют инциденты при преходящей отсутствии адресатов. 1xbet казино записывает данные на носителе до instant удачной обработки. Репликация между компонентами предотвращает потерю сведений при аварии узлов.
Схемы преобразования
Платформы реального времени задействуют различные подходы обработки событий в связи от бизнес-требований и специфики данных. Каждая модель задает способ классификации, исследования и преобразования приходящих потоков.
Преобразование отдельных происшествий изучает каждое данные независимо от остальных. Механизм применяет принципы селекции и расширения к каждой строке немедленно после принятия. Такой вариант минимизирует отсрочки и подходит для критичных сценариев с условием моментальной реакции.
Интервальная обработка формирует инциденты по временным интервалам или количеству элементов. Система аккумулирует сведения в течение заданного периода, потом осуществляет объединение и подсчет метрик. Окна могут быть постоянными, подвижными или пользовательскими в обусловленности от правил сервиса.
Обработка с сохранением положения сохраняет связь между происшествиями. Комплекс запоминает временные результаты, счётчики, накопленные величины для дальнейших расчетов. 1иксбет использует распределенное репозиторий для обеспечения консистентности. Схема без состояния обрабатывает инциденты изолированно, что улучшает масштабирование.
Размещение данных: активные (real-time) и долгосрочные (архивные) уровни
Построение сохранения данных в комплексах реального времени распределяется на несколько ярусов в обусловленности от периодичности обращения и критериев к быстроте извлечения. Такое распределение улучшает расходы и обеспечивает баланс между скоростью и ценой.
Горячий ярус содержит актуальные сведения, к которым необходим немедленный доступ. Данные располагается в оперативной ОЗУ или на производительных SSD-дисках для сокращения времени реакции. Репозитории этого слоя преобразуют тысячи вызовов в секунду. Интервал хранения достигает от нескольких часов до нескольких дней.
Буферный ярус сохраняет данные среднего давности для анализа и документирования. Инциденты мигрируют сюда самостоятельно после завершения периода актуальности. 1хбет казино предоставляет компромисс между быстротой обращения и объёмом хранения.
Архивный архивный уровень применяется для длительного хранения прошлых информации. Сведения хранится на экономичных дисках с низкоскоростным обращением. Хранилища задействуются для удовлетворения требованиям регуляторов, проверки и изучения паттернов. Период сохранения может достигать нескольких лет.
Увеличение и устойчивость
Возможность системы преобразовывать возрастающие массивы данных и сохранять функциональность при авариях задает её устойчивость в промышленной условиях. Структура должна учитывать механизмы горизонтального увеличения и дублирования важных компонентов.
Горизонтальное увеличение включает новые узлы обработки при возрастании нагрузки. Происшествия автоматом распределяются между свободными машинами соответственно алгоритмам выравнивания. Платформа оперативно подстраивается к корректировке потока данных без паузы.
Средства гарантирования надежности 1xbet казино охватывают:
- Репликацию данных между серверами для исключения утрат
- Самостоятельное смену на резервные элементы при неполадке
- Фиксирующие точки для удержания состояния преобразования
- Восстановление с продолжением с крайнего записанного состояния
Распределение загрузки осуществляется на фундаменте идентификаторов разделения, которые определяют распределение инцидентов к процессорам. 1иксбет гарантирует упорядоченную обработку взаимосвязанных событий на единственном сервере. Контроль состояния узлов обеспечивает выявлять деградацию скорости и переназначать операции.
Контроль и уведомление: как контролируют состояние последовательностей и реагируют на нарушения
Постоянное наблюдение за положением механизма обработки событий дает выявлять сбои до их критического эффекта на бизнес-процессы. Системы отслеживания накапливают параметры производительности и генерируют уведомления при вариациях от стандартных параметров.
Важнейшие показатели охватывают темп получения инцидентов, задержку обработки, объем очередей и количество сбоев. Комплексы контролируют нагрузку процессоров, эксплуатацию памяти и дискового места на узлах кластера. Чарты визуализируют изменение метрик в реальном времени.
Критические значения устанавливают пределы обычного функционирования для каждой параметра. При переходе ограничений платформа автоматически производит оповещения для операторов. 1хбет казино дает конфигурировать правила оповещения с рассмотрением критичности многообразных типов инцидентов.
Анализ отклонений использует статистические методы для определения нетипичных закономерностей в массивах данных. Алгоритмы определяют внезапные пики загрузки, аномальные последовательности инцидентов, странную деятельность. Автоматические ответы содержат масштабирование средств, переключение на дублирующие каналы или сокращение входящего трафика.
Образцы задействования систем обработки инцидентов
Экономические институты применяют платформы обработки событий для определения мошеннических операций. Алгоритмы изучают каждую действие по карте в момент выполнения, сравнивая с прошлыми моделями действий пользователя. При выявлении подозрительной поведения система прерывает операцию за миллисекунды.
Онлайн-магазины задействуют непрерывную преобразование для индивидуализации советов товаров. Инциденты обзора страниц, внесения в список и приобретений обрабатываются в реальном времени. Комплекс создает актуальные предложения на базе текущего действий клиента.
Промышленные организации внедряют отслеживание устройств для предиктивного обслуживания. Сенсоры на промышленных участках отправляют величины вибрации, температуры и потребления электричества. 1иксбет исследует данные и прогнозирует вероятные аварии, что дает готовить восстановление без непредвиденных прерываний.
Перевозочные организации следят перемещение товаров и совершенствуют пути транспортировки. GPS-трекеры производят местоположение транспортных машин каждые несколько секунд. Механизм принимает заторы и срочность доставок для оперативной модификации маршрутов и уведомления заказчиков о времени приезда.
Leave a Reply